Historical Events 8th October 1941, died in a protest the National Hero, Koçi Bako By QMKSH / October 8, 2024 Koçi Bako On October 8th, 1941, died the antifascist warrior, patriot and National Hero, Koçi Bako in the antifascist protest that was organized by people of Korça. His murder had a wide echo not only in Korça but all over Albania.
